struktur DXGK_MAPAPERTUREFLAGS (d3dkmddi.h)

Struktur DXGK_MAPAPERTUREFLAGS mengidentifikasi jenis operasi map-aperture-segment untuk disiapkan dalam panggilan ke fungsi DxgkDdiBuildPagingBuffer .

Sintaks

typedef struct _DXGK_MAPAPERTUREFLAGS {
  union {
    struct {
      UINT CacheCoherent : 1;
      UINT Reserved : 31;
    };
    [in] UINT Value;
  };
} DXGK_MAPAPERTUREFLAGS;

Anggota

[in] CacheCoherent

Nilai UINT yang menentukan apakah koherensi cache diperlukan untuk halaman yang dipetakan dalam panggilan ke DxgkDdiBuildPagingBuffer. Jika anggota ini diatur, driver harus memastikan bahwa koherensi cache diberlakukan pada halaman yang dipetakan. Jika anggota ini tidak diatur, koherensi cache tidak diperlukan untuk halaman yang dipetakan.

Mengatur anggota ini setara dengan mengatur bit pertama anggota Nilai 32-bit (0x00000001).

[in] Reserved

Anggota ini dicadangkan dan harus diatur ke nol. Mengatur anggota ini ke nol setara dengan mengatur 31 bit yang tersisa (0xFFFFFFFE) dari anggota Nilai 32-bit ke nol.

[in] Value

Anggota dalam serikat yang DXGK_MAPAPERTUREFLAGS berisi yang dapat menyimpan nilai 32-bit yang mengidentifikasi jenis map-aperture-segment-operation.

Persyaratan

Persyaratan Nilai
Klien minimum yang didukung Windows Vista
Header d3dkmddi.h (termasuk D3dkmddi.h)

Lihat juga

DXGKARG_BUILDPAGINGBUFFER

DxgkDdiBuildPagingBuffer